How will you contribute?
Product Planning:
- Assist in the development and execution of seasonal merchandising strategies to drive sales and profitability.
- Collaborate with the Collection Merchandising and Regional Retail
- Merchandising teams to ensure the product assortment aligns with brand vision and market trends.
- Monitor product performance and analyse sales data to identify opportunities and risks.
- Support in the creation of strategic buy plans, ensuring balanced and comprehensive assortments.
Inventory Management:
- Work closely with the supply chain and logistics teams to manage stock levels, ensuring timely and efficient distribution of merchandise to stores, aligned to strategic launch plans.
- Monitor inventory across various channels, identifying slowmoving items and proposing solutions to optimise stock turnover.
Market analysis & reporting:
- Prepare detailed sales reports and performance analyses for internal review, providing actionable insights to inform future buying and merchandising decisions.
- Conduct regular market research to stay abreast of industry trends, competitor activities, and consumer preferences.
Cross Functional Collaboration:
- Partner with Marketing and Visual Merchandising teams to help ensure a cohesive go to market strategy, with Comms and VM aligned to product delivery timing.
- Assist in the planning and execution of seasonal product launches and special events.
Administrative Support:
- Maintain accurate and uptodate records of product details, pricing, and launch plans.
- Provide administrative support to the Head of Retail Merchandising, including scheduling meetings and coordinating communication between departments.
Required Skills:
- You will be able to demonstrate the desired Alexander McQueen behaviours.
- Previous experience in Retail Merchandising/Buying, preferably within the luxury fashion sector.
-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ret sales data and market trends.
- Excellent organisational and multitasking abilities, with keen attention to detail.
- Proficient in Microsoft Office Suite, particularly Excel.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to work effec tively within a team and across departments.
- A strong curiosity for the luxury market and consumer behaviour within the fashion industry
